Condividi tramite


IMetaDataImport2::EnumGenericParams Method

Ottiene un enumeratore per una matrice di token di parametri generici associati al token TypeDef o MethodDef specificato.

Syntax

HRESULT EnumGenericParams (
   [in, out] HCORENUM     *phEnum,
   [in]  mdToken          tk,
   [out] mdGenericParam   rGenericParams[],
   [in]  ULONG            cMax,
   [out] ULONG            *pcGenericParams
);

Parameters

phEnum [in, out] Puntatore all'enumeratore.

tk [in] Token TypeDef o MethodDef i cui parametri generici devono essere enumerati.

rGenericParams [out] Matrice di parametri generici da enumerare.

cMax [in] Numero massimo di token da inserire in rGenericParams.

pcGenericParams [out] Numero restituito di token inseriti in rGenericParams.

Return Value

HRESULT Description
S_OK EnumGenericParams restituito correttamente.
S_FALSE phEnum non dispone di elementi membro. In questo caso, pcGenericParams è impostato su 0 (zero).

Requirements

Piattaforme: Vedere Sistemi operativi supportati da .NET.

Header: Cor.h

Library: CorGuids.lib

Versioni di .NET: Disponibile a partire da .NET Framework 2.0

See also